US Automotive Mirror Dimming Market Summary

As per MRFR analysis, the US automotive mirror-dimming market size was estimated at 366.4 USD Million in 2024. The US automotive mirror-dimming market is projected to grow from 398.68 USD Million in 2025 to 927.5 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 8.81% during the forecast period 2025 - 2035.

US Automotive Mirror Dimming Market Trends

The automotive mirror-dimming market is currently experiencing notable advancements driven by technological innovations and increasing consumer demand for enhanced safety features. The integration of electrochromatic technology in rearview mirrors is becoming more prevalent, allowing for automatic dimming in response to bright headlights from trailing vehicles. This feature not only improves driver comfort but also enhances visibility during nighttime driving, thereby contributing to overall road safety. Furthermore, the growing trend towards electric vehicles is likely to bolster the adoption of advanced mirror-dimming solutions, as manufacturers seek to incorporate energy-efficient technologies into their designs. In addition to technological progress, regulatory frameworks are evolving to support the implementation of safety features in vehicles. Government initiatives aimed at reducing accidents and improving road safety are likely to influence the automotive mirror-dimming market positively. As consumers become more aware of the benefits associated with these features, the demand for vehicles equipped with advanced mirror-dimming capabilities is expected to rise. This shift in consumer preferences, combined with supportive regulations, suggests a promising outlook for the automotive mirror-dimming market in the near future.

US Automotive Mirror Dimming Market Drivers

Rising Safety Standards

The automotive mirror-dimming market is experiencing growth. This growth is due to increasing safety standards mandated by regulatory bodies. In the US, the National Highway Traffic Safety Administration (NHTSA) has been advocating for enhanced visibility features in vehicles. This push for improved safety measures has led to a greater adoption of advanced technologies, including mirror-dimming systems. These systems help reduce glare from headlights of vehicles behind, thereby enhancing driver safety. As a result, manufacturers are investing in the development of innovative mirror-dimming solutions to comply with these regulations. The automotive mirror-dimming market is expected to grow at a CAGR of approximately 8% over the next five years, driven by these stringent safety requirements.

Key Players and Competitive Insights

The automotive mirror-dimming market is characterized by a competitive landscape that is increasingly shaped by technological advancements and strategic collaborations. Key growth drivers include the rising demand for enhanced vehicle safety features and the integration of smart technologies in automotive design. Major players such as Gentex Corporation (US), Magna International (CA), and Valeo (FR) are at the forefront, each adopting distinct strategies to solidify their market positions. Gentex Corporation (US) focuses on innovation in electrochromatic technology, while Magna International (CA) emphasizes partnerships with OEMs to expand its product offerings. Valeo (FR) is leveraging its expertise in smart lighting systems to enhance its mirror-dimming solutions, collectively shaping a competitive environment that prioritizes technological differentiation.

In terms of business tactics, companies are increasingly localizing manufacturing to reduce costs and enhance supply chain efficiency. The market structure appears moderately fragmented, with several key players exerting influence over various segments. This fragmentation allows for niche players to thrive, while larger corporations optimize their operations to maintain competitive advantages. The collective influence of these key players fosters a dynamic environment where innovation and strategic partnerships are paramount.

In October 2025, Gentex Corporation (US) announced a collaboration with a leading automotive manufacturer to integrate its latest mirror-dimming technology into upcoming electric vehicle models. This strategic move not only enhances Gentex's product portfolio but also positions it as a key player in the rapidly evolving EV market. The partnership underscores the importance of aligning product offerings with emerging automotive trends, particularly in the realm of sustainability and energy efficiency.

In September 2025, Magna International (CA) unveiled a new manufacturing facility in the Midwest, aimed at increasing production capacity for advanced mirror systems. This expansion reflects Magna's commitment to meeting the growing demand for innovative automotive solutions while optimizing its supply chain. The facility is expected to enhance local job creation and strengthen Magna's competitive edge in the North American market.

In August 2025, Valeo (FR) launched a new line of smart mirrors that incorporate AI-driven features for enhanced driver assistance. This initiative not only showcases Valeo's commitment to innovation but also highlights the increasing integration of artificial intelligence in automotive technologies. The introduction of AI capabilities in mirror-dimming solutions is likely to set a new standard in the industry, pushing competitors to adapt and innovate.

Industry Developments

The US Automotive Mirror Dimming Market has seen noteworthy developments recently, primarily influenced by advancements in technology and increasing safety regulations. Companies like Gentex Corporation and Valeo are actively investing in innovative dimming technologies, enhancing driver experience and safety features. In August 2023, Magna International announced a collaboration with Toyota Boshoku to develop advanced mirror systems, focusing on increased functionality. Additionally, in July 2023, Daimler unveiled plans to integrate new dimming solutions in their upcoming vehicle models, aligning with market trends of enhanced visibility.

The market is also experiencing growth due to a surge in demand for electric and autonomous vehicles, prompting manufacturers like Visteon and Aisin Seiki to expand their product offerings. Furthermore, amidst the mergers and acquisitions landscape, Johnson Controls completed an acquisition of Ficosa in June 2023 to broaden their portfolio in automotive electronics, which includes mirror technologies. The ongoing innovation and partnerships among key players in the market are expected to drive substantial valuation growth, reflecting positively on the overall industry as it adapts to evolving consumer preferences and technological advancements.
